Five Players Of Nigerian Descent Named In England U17 Squad
Published: February 02, 2018Five players of Nigerian parentage have been named in the England U17 squad ahead of the Algarve Tournament in Portugal.
Head coach Steve Cooper has included 21 players on the roster including goalkeeper Arthur Okonkwo, defenders Ajibiola Alese and Bukayo Saka, midfielder Faustino Anjorin and striker Xavier Amaechi.
Okonkwo, Saka and Amaechi represent the U18 team of Arsenal; Ajibola Alese is from the West Ham Academy; Anjorin is one of the top talents at Chelsea Academy.
Last season, the five aforementioned players represented England at U16 level, but their former U16 teammates Jordan Aina, Tom Solanke, Nathaniel Ogbeta and Ed Elewa-Ikpakwu have been omitted from the latest U17 roster.
The Young Lions face Portugal on February 9 at the Sport Park Nora in Ferreiras, before a meeting with Germany two days later at the Algarve Stadium in Almancil, then wrap up group play against Netherlands on February 13.
Tottenham Hotspur defender Timothy Eyoma was in the England U17 squad that won the 2017 Fifa U17 World Cup.
